Acclaimed maverick Michael Dowse (FUBAR, FUBAR 2, It's All Gone Pete Tong) returns to the Festival with his latest, Goon, a raucous, hilarious take on Canada's one true national obsession -- hockey -- and the divisive topic of violence in the game. Co-written by and starring Jay Baruchel (The Trotsky, Tropic Thunder) and boasting a truly great cast including Seann William Scott, Nicholas Campbell, Liev Schrieber, Alison Pill, Kim Coates, Eugene Levy, and Marc-Andre Grondin -- Goon is the Canadian comedy counterpart to Jimi Hendrix's version of the "The Star Spangled Banner": sacrilegious, twisted and, somehow, perversely patriotic.
